全局环境变量:/etc/profile (当一有用户登录时系统就生效)
例如: export JAVA_HOME=/usr/java/jdk1.6.0_20
export PATH=$PATH:$JAVA_HOME/bin
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ar
export JAVA_HOME PATH CLASSPATH
全局登录自运行程序设置:/etc/bashrc (当一有用户登录时系统就执行)
用户级别环境变量: ~/.bash_profile (当该用户登录时系统就生效)
用户级别登录自运行程序设置: ~/.bashrc (当该用户登录时系统就执行)
设置自启动服务:chkconfig 或者/etc/rc.local文件中加入
修改启动级别:
改/etc/inittab文件中的
id:5:initdefault
3:带网络服务的命令行模式
5:图形用户界面模式
启动X Window:startx或者xinit.
系统防火墙:service iptables start|stop|restart
ftp服务(vsftp):
启动:service vsftpd start
关闭:service vsftpd stop
/etc/rc.d/init.d/vsftpd start|stop|restart
默认根目录:/var/ftp/
匿名用户:anonymous
vsftp的文件结构:
/usr/sbin/vsftpd ---- VSFTPD的主程序
/etc/rc.d/init.d/vsftpd ---- 启动脚本
/etc/vsftpd/vsftpd.conf ---- 主配置文件
/etc/pam.d/vsftpd ---- PAM认证文件
/etc/vsftpd.ftpusers ---- 禁止使用VSFTPD的用户列表文件
/etc/vsftpd.user_list ---- 禁止或允许使用VSFTPD的用户列表文件
/var/ftp ---- 匿名用户主目录
/var/ftp/pub ---- 匿名用户的下载目录
/etc/logrotate.d/vsftpd.log ----日志文件
MySQL数据库:
启动:/etc/init.d/mysql start
停止:/usr/bin/mysqladmin -u root -p shutdown
设置密码:/usr/bin/mysqladmin -u root password 123456
运行sql文件:source sql文件;
登录:mysql -u root -p
用户名:root
密码:tiger
apache服务器:
启动|停止|重启:/mine/apache2/bin/apachectl start|stop|restart
Tomcat容器:
启动:/mine/tomcat6/bin/startup.sh
或 /mine/tomcat6/bin/catalina.sh
停止:/mine/tomcat6/bin/shutdown.sh
用户名:admin
密码:admin
常用命令:
ls ---- 显示文件. -l:显示详细信息. -a:显示所有文件.
chown ---- 更改文件拥有者
chmod ---- 更改文件权限
more ---- 查看文件内容
mount “设备名” “目录名”---- 挂载设备
find . -name perl* ---- 查找当前目录下名字为 perl 开头的文件.
grep ---- 全面搜索 正则表达式 并打印出来
rpm ---- (redhat package manage). -qa:查看安装过的所有软件包.
-e:“名称”:卸载“名称”的包. -ivh:“名称” 安装“名称”软件包.
-i:安装. -v和-h:输出安装信息.
gzip -d ---- 解压缩gz文件. -d:解压缩.
tar -xvf ---- 解压缩tar文件. -x:解压缩. -v:过程详解显示. -f:文件.
ps -ef | gref tomcat ---- 查看已tomcat为名字的进程信息. ps:观察有哪些进程,-ef:列出当前系统所有进程
kill -9 进程ID ---- 强行杀死ID为的进程. -9:强行杀死.
wget http://.... ---- 命令行上网.
halt ---- 关机
本文出自 “Enthusiasm 10年” 博客,请务必保留此出处http://baiyan425.blog.51cto.com/1573961/616418
|